Help your child learn early math skills with this cute number match-up worksheet! Through this exercise, your preschooler can practice following directions, recognizing numbers, counting and understanding the difference between left and right. Bright and catchy pictures such as veggies make the worksheet fun and engaging. Print it out and let your child enjoy counting and matching the veggies!

Number Recognition Extra Challenge Matching is an engaging educational tool designed for children aged 4-6, crucial for fostering their mathematical foundation. Parents and teachers should prioritize this activity because number recognition is a fundamental skill that sets the stage for future arithmetic learning and problem-solving capabilities.

By participating in these matching challenges, children not only enhance their ability to recognize and associate numbers but also develop memory and cognitive skills. The activity promotes active learning through play, which is essential for young minds that thrive in hands-on environments. It encourages critical thinking as children learn to connect numerals to quantities and their corresponding representations.

Furthermore, this activity enhances fine motor skills, as kids manipulate physical or digital cards, fostering a more holistic developmental approach. For parents and teachers, it provides a structured yet enjoyable way to reinforce concepts outside traditional teaching methods, ensuring that children see learning as a fun and interactive adventure. Emphasizing early number recognition skills can lead to greater confidence in math as these children progress into more complex mathematical concepts later on in their education.
